Output 52e817e0437f5a61ed5f98957f2c7b71c7fde5d161c08d2b114eb5c90447cd00:0

value
99999900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c1186904d7450f54c26c8c9d31e04937591f35f OP_EQUAL
address
3JqRxJyGB6jdYBVZNyciHmjivjuaJD9Yo7
transaction
52e817e0437f5a61ed5f98957f2c7b71c7fde5d161c08d2b114eb5c90447cd00
spent
true